Automatic programming makes it possible to avoid the tedious task of creating computer programs. In automatic programming, the program is obtained by first specifying the goals which are to be realized by the program. Then, based on this specification, the program is constructed automatically. Most automatic programming research has focused on programs which terminate and which produce output values upon termination. By contrast, programs which operate on streams of data usually do not terminate and usually produce streams of output data during execution.
